Manila, Philippines – Ray Berja, currently the chief finance officer of AirAsia Philippines, has been appointed as the first managing director for the airasia Super App in the Philippines. He will be leading the overall operations of the company’s local footprint – expanding its lines of business (LOBs) and driving in users.
Berja is taking on the role starting 1 March ahead of the official launch of the airasia Super App in the Philippines, which is set to happen in the third week of this month. Additional LOBs are expected to be announced during the event along with the roadmap of the Super App.
He brings in over 18 years of experience working with external audit firms and multinational companies, including ABS-CBN, Jollibee, PLDT Global, and Mynt GCash. He started his career with AirAsia three years ago as a CFO in its airline business in the Philippines.

He will be reporting to Amanda Woo, chief executive officer at airasia Super App.
Woo stated, “As we work towards our vision of becoming the top ASEAN Super App, we are finally making our footprint in the Philippines, and Ray will be taking the lead in managing all operations for the Super App in the country. He will be helping drive the growth of the subscriber base and growth across all lines of businesses in collaboration with our regional business group heads.”
